Core Challenges in Secrets Detection

The Scope of the Problem

Sensitive credentials can live anywhere in your source code, configuration files, version control, pipelines, and even internal logs. As software scales and teams integrate more tools, keeping tabs on all these credentials becomes significantly harder.

The biggest challenges include:

  • Secrets Sprawl: Credentials often get duplicated or linger in legacy systems.
  • Insufficient Scanning: Scripts or manual tools overlook many sensitive files or repositories.
  • Limited Visibility: When leaks occur, tracking their origins requires more than surface-level checks.
  • Inconsistent Processes: Teams lack clear policies for managing, rotating, and auditing secrets.

Without a systematic approach, gaps in detection mechanisms can lead to breaches that remain unnoticed for weeks or months.


Secrets Auditing: The Foundation of Prevention

Auditing ensures every secret has an associated record: who created it, who accessed it, and where it was used. This historical record serves as your single source of truth to track every credential's lifecycle.

Key Components of Secrets Auditing:

  1. Audit Logs:
    Real-time and historical logs provide a trail of all actions—who committed what, where, and when. Logs also make assessing the scale of an incident significantly easier.
  2. Data Retention Policies:
    Define how long logs and related metadata are stored. Longer retention windows improve traceability during security investigations.
  3. Automated Monitoring:
    To reduce manual overhead, implement tools that continuously monitor your repositories, CI/CD pipelines, and cloud storage for embedded secrets.
  4. Security Role Assignments:
    Access to credentials should follow a least-privilege model. Changes to secrets should require explicit approval processes rather than ad hoc management.

Accountability Mechanisms: Closing the Feedback Loop

While auditing identifies incidents, accountability enforces preventive measures and holds systems—and people—responsible for intentional or negligent behavior.

Setting Standards for Accountability:

  • Automated Secrets Rotation:
    Expired credentials must be replaced seamlessly to ensure no lingering weak points exist.
  • Alert Fatigue Reduction:
    Context-aware alerts ensure developers are notified only of incidents relevant to their scope—and don’t ignore critical messages from noisy tools.
  • Immediate Incident Escalation:
    Enable automatic escalation through integrations with Slack, email, or ticketing systems once sensitive information is exposed.
